András Schiff’s time at the ECM label has resulted in a constant stream of magnificent recordings, the fruits of a long career revisiting the great keyboard literature. He has always been a devoted Bach pianist, and this set of the complete Das wohltemperierte Klavier—his second version—finds him relishing the wit, vitality and variety of this endlessly rewarding score. Schiff has found a totally engaging way with Bach on the modern piano, and he plays in a manner that’s now more conversational, more refined in its phrasing and leaner in its approach. Here’s a master at work.
